![]() With its raison d’être now clearly defined the society arranged several relatively small exhibitions to promote their cause. It appears that Henry and the prince got on well as not long afterwards the society received a Royal Charter and changed its name to the Royal Society for the Encouragement of Arts, Manufacturers and Commerce. In 1846, in his role as a council member of the Society of Arts, Henry was introduced to Prince Albert. The journal encouraged artists to apply their designs to everyday articles which could then be mass-produced and sold to the great unwashed. ![]() Henry’s major passions appear to have been industry and the arts, and he combined both of these as editor of the Journal of Design. It is Queen Victoria’s husband Albert who is normally credited with being the driving force behind the Great Exhibition of 1851, but it appears that just as much praise for organising this remarkable event should also be bestowed upon one Henry Cole.Īt the time Henry’s day job was as an assistant record keeper at the Public Records Office, but he had lots of other interests to including writing, editing and publishing journals.
